Overall Satisfaction with HipChat
HipChat is used as the primary chat service for the entire company, with github, jira, jenkins, and bot integration.
- Integration with other services and bots.
- Cheaper than Slack.
- Reliability is ridiculously bad. I've used dozens of consumer and enterprise chat services, and hipchat is by far the worst in terms of performance (latency) and reliability (uptime).
- The osx and android clients are horrendously buggy and poorly designed. It regularly drops typed and submitted messages; they are unable to handle a network change or packet drop of any kind (the network layer should be rewritten from scratch). The search function is terrible and breaks every few months. The web client is ok.
Inferior in every way except jira integration and price
